Ingredients for this Doritos Chicken Casserole
- 3 cups shredded cooked chicken (rotisserie works great)
- 1 can (10.5 oz) cream of chicken soup
- 1 can (10 oz) Rotel (diced tomatoes and green chilies), drained
- 1 cup sour cream
- 2 cups shredded cheddar cheese (plus more for topping)
- 1/2 cup milk
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1/2 teaspoon onion pow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1 large bag (9.75 oz) nacho cheese Doritos, slightly crushed
- Optional toppings: diced tomatoes, chopped cilantro, sliced jalapeños, green onions

Step 1: Prep Your Ingredients
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). Lightly grease a 9×13-inch baking dish. Shred your cooked chicken (if you haven’t already), and crush the Doritos slightly—don’t pulverize them, just enough to make layers more manageable while keeping a good crunch.
Step 2: Mix the Filling
In a large mixing bowl, combine the shredded chicken, cream of chicken soup, drained Rotel tomatoes, sour cream, milk, 2 cups of shredded cheddar cheese,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per. Mix until everything is well combined into a creamy, savory filling.
Step 3: Layer It Up
Spread a generous layer of crushed Doritos on the bottom of your prepared baking dish. Pour half of the chicken mixture over the chips and gently spread it out. Add another layer of crushed Doritos, then top with the remaining chicken mixture. Finish with a final sprinkle of Doritos on top, followed by extra shredded cheese.
Step 4: Bake the Casserole
Place the dish in your preheated oven and bake uncovered for about 25–30 minutes, or until the casserole is bubbly and the cheese is melted and lightly golden.
Step 5: Garnish and Serve
Remove from the oven and let it cool slightly for a few minutes. Then, garnish with your favorite toppings—chopped cilantro, diced tomatoes, jalapeños, or green onions. Serve hot and enjoy the layers of creamy, cheesy, crunchy goodness!
Storage Instructions
Doritos Chicken Casserole stores beautifully, making it a great option for leftovers or meal prep.
- Refrigerator: Allow the casserole to c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container. It will keep in the fridge for up to 3–4 days.
- Freezer: For longer storage, you can freeze the casserole (preferably without the top layer of chips to preserve texture). Wrap tightly with foil or use a freezer-safe container. It will last up to 2 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ating.
- Reheating: Warm in the oven at 350°F for about 20 minutes or until heated through. You can also microwave individual portions for 1–2 minutes, though the chips will be softer.

Frequently Asked Questions
1. Can I use plain tortilla chips instead of Doritos?
Yes, but you’ll lose the bold nacho cheese flavor that makes this casserole unique. Feel free to season the dish a bit more if swapping chips.
2. Can I make this ahead of time?
Absolutely! Assemble the casserole (without baking), cover, and refrigerate for up to 24 hours before baking.
3. What kind of chicken works best?
Shredded rotisserie chicken is the easiest and tastiest option, but you can use any cooked, shredded chicken breast or thigh meat.
4. Is it spicy?
The heat level is mild. For extra spice, use hot Rotel or add jalapeños or chili powder.
5. Can I add vegetables to this recipe?
Yes! Black beans, corn, or even bell peppers make great additions without overpowering the flavors.
6. How do I keep the chips from getting soggy?
Bake the casserole uncovered and serve shortly after baking to retain the crunch. Adding the top chip layer just before baking also helps.
7. Is it gluten-free?
Not inherently. Use gluten-free Doritos and soup alternatives to make it gluten-free.
8. Can I use a different cheese?
Definitely! Monterey Jack, pepper jack, or a Mexican blend would all be delicious swaps or additions.
